What is Yerba?
Yerba is a lossless YAML editing tool that lets you programmatically modify YAML files while preserving their original structure, comments, and formatting.
Yerba was born out of the need to manage, validate, programmatically modify, and enforce lossless and consistent style/formatting for the YAML data files in the RubyEvents.org project.
Command-Line Usage
Install the Yerba gem via RubyGems:
Examples
Development
After checking out the repo, run bin/setup to install dependencies. Then, run rake test to run the tests.
Rust
License
The gem is available as open source under the terms of the MIT License.